C程序中用指针变量作函数参数
函数的参数不仅可以是整型、实型、字符型等数据,还可以是指针类型,它的作用是将一个变量的地址传送到另一个函数中,具体应用如下:一、用指向变量的指针作函数参数使用指针变量作函数参数,在被调用函数中改变了变量的值,也就是改变了main函数中变量的值。1.指针变量作函数与变量作函数的区别c语言规定实参变量对形参变量的数据传递是“值传递”即单向传递、只有实参传给形参,而不能有形参传给实参,在内存中实参与形参是不同的存储单元。在调用函数时,给形参分配存储单元,并将实参对应的值传递给形参,调用结束后,形参单元被释放,实参单元仍保留并维持原值。因此,在执行一个被调用函数是,形参的值如果发生改变,并不会改变主调函数的值。
用户评论
推荐下载
-
c25_指针与函数.ppt
文档主要描述了c25_指针与函数,还算不错
5 2020-11-10 -
c++函数指针使用示例分享
主要介绍了c++函数指针使用示例,需要的朋友可以参考下
14 2020-11-10 -
C++day16函数指针模版
C++day16-函数指针-模版源码
21 2019-09-23 -
C++虚函数this指针相关知识
C++面向对象,封装,继承,多态,虚函数,this指针相关知识内容,欢迎下载
36 2019-09-21 -
c++中指向函数的指针
定义指向函数的指针,这种指针可以被赋值...
25 2019-09-06 -
C语言指针数组函数笔记
C语言指针数组函数笔记,自己总结的,希望有帮助
57 2018-12-29 -
C语言结构体的函数指针
c语言的精髓,指针结构体,想学会C语言就必须得会结构体
18 2021-03-11 -
C可变参数函数源码含类作为函数参数
C++中可变参数函数的源码,文件很小,但可以供参考用,还特地写了一个类作为可变参数函数的参数。可以直接编译。
46 2019-01-14 -
函数名与函数指针
函数指针 指针 函数名 关系 c++ c
59 2018-12-20 -
函数指针和函数对象
指针 函数指针 (全局函数/类成员函数)和函数对象
79 2018-12-25
暂无评论